1. Explain what is meant by mortgage-backed bonds or securities ( see Article 3 ) How they are used to raise financess for mortgage loaning?

The classical definition of mortgage-backed bonds or securities is basically in two

parts, and represents either the re-selling of debt or the redistribution of it, depending

on which portion of the dealing you are involved in. The first portion of this occurs when

a corporation or authorities agrees to ‘buy’ mortgages from a primary loaner, so

‘commoditises’ the corporate debt as a ‘new’ merchandise. The gross watercourse from the

original mortgage holders – presuming they continue to pay – is what gives the bonds their

supposed ‘value’ . Having bought an involvement in the mortgage backed bond, the

investors gain an income from it: furthermore, they can make so with the reassurance that

such investing doesn’t remainder on the creditworthiness of any peculiar borrower or

borrowers, but on whole categories of debitors, amongst whom it is assumed that the hazard

of default is proportionally dispersed. The two rule hazards associated with this

type of investing are both linked to the vagaries of the lodging market. If involvement

rates are high, the value of fixed involvement payments to investors evidently diminutions in

existent footings. They besides suffer this destiny if, for any ground, the original mortgage holders halt

refunding their loans in important Numberss. The wagess are normally commensurate

with the hazard, since investors may acquire a higher rate of involvement if they put their money

into ‘riskier’ merchandises, such as sub-prime mortgages.

Apart from the investors in the bonds themselves, the net donees are the sellers

of the bonds, and this is where the 2nd portion of the dealing takes topographic point. Having

sold on their mortgage loans to be used as a bond or security, the original loaners –

Bankss or edifice societies for illustration – have new financess to impart to a new raft of

borrowers. As Jill Treanor’s article explains, even before the current fiscal

meltdown, UK mortgage loaners were minded to impart more than they really

earned through their ain concern: ‘In 2000, they borrowed ?13bn from the sweeping markets and by 2007 this had risen to ?257bn – about ?201bn of this came through mortgage-backed securities.’ ( Treanor 2008 ) .

Government intercession in the mortgage backed bonds market is virtually the last hope for a system which has been easy destabilised over the last two old ages. As long ago as 2006, Davies in theFinancial Timesreported that the UK, which dominates the European market for residential mortgage backed securities, was ‘…already beginning to see jobs among securitisations from non-prime loaners, or those who grant mortgages for buy-to-let or to people who can non borrow at high-street banks.’ ( Davies 2006 ) . HBOS entirely sold ?500 million of mortgage backed bonds in 2008. ( Davies and Croft 2008 ) . Finally, it was the hedge and trading of mortgage securities by establishments such as Bear Stearns in the US, which made them the accelerator for the domino-like prostration of assurance in banking and finance as a whole.

2. Sketch the assorted suggestions put frontward in the articles to assist increase imparting to little houses and families, and measure their likely effectivity in countering the recognition crunch.

There are basically two places in the duologue: the political one embodied in the authorities place, and the commercial one implicit in the banks’ response. The political place is of class non occupied entirely by the authorities, since it besides incorporates the voices of the resistance, other political parties, and independent analytical positions. Beyond this making nevertheless, disparity between the political and economic places ballads in their different intent and mark audiences. The authorities is at strivings to exert stewardship of the economic system and fiscal crisis, whilst other politicians must situate options which at the same time offer a review of authorities policy. The Bankss meanwhile – despite recent recapitalisation by the authorities – remain independent commercial concerns: the extent of their respect to political force per unit area is moderated by their duties to the conventional corporate stakeholders.

This disparity of motivations and desired results becomes clearer when considered against some of specific issues discussed in the three articles: return, for illustration, the instance of recognition to little concerns. These represent a peculiar preoccupation in authorities circles because of their important – if hard to quantify – function in exciting the economic system as a whole. They are in consequence assumed to be an index of underlaying economic tendencies. As Deakins and Freel point out, with recognitions to Wennekers and Thurik, ‘Many economic experts and politicians now have anintuitionthat there is a positive impact of entrepreneurship on the growing of GDP and employment…unfortunately, this “intuition” has yet to be unambiguously supported by empirical evidence.’ ( Deakins and Freel 2006: p.34 ) . The point here is that waiting for absolute rationalist standards is a luxury which the authorities does non hold. The logic of its ain attack, and stakeholder sentiment, means it must move to reenforce the steps already in topographic point, such as Insurance from the Export Credits Guarantee Department and the Small Firms Loan Guarantee Scheme. As the Federation of Small Business’s caput of parliamentary personal businesss, Stephen Alambritis has commented that ‘…Something’s happened someplace [ in authorities ] that recognises that the existent economic system is little concerns, and if they don’t acquire the money and don’t get the recognition, so we’ll be in a recession.’ ( Eaglesham Oct 2008 ) . However, FSB entreaties for a catch-all ‘survival’ fund of ?1 billion appear calculated to convert its members that it is using due force per unit area to authorities, instead than offering existent hope of execution. By contrast, authorities steps to replace lost commercial insurance screen, therefore liberating off recognition along supply ironss and enabling houses to obtain goods and services, appear seasonably and focused. What the authoritiescan nonmake, of class, is assure that the firm’s ain clients are still able to afford their usual orders. Merely the Bankss have the capacity – where appropriate – to act upon the result of such a stand-off.

The proposals put frontward by the Opposition and Liberal Democrats are hard to estimate, merely because they contain so small item: the Tories’ ‘new establishments to establish lending’ , or the Lib Dem thought of direct authorities loans to concern, can non in themselves address the current jobs, since it is politically certain that they will non be implemented at present. Furthermore, they both appear predicated on a meteorologic origin and launch time-scale, an premise which implies about certain disagreements, doublings-up and short-circuits with taxpayers’ money. In decision so, a cardinal difference in attitudes hence still divides authorities and Bankss: basically, it is non the map, or the concern of the latter, to salvage little concerns, families, or any other portion of the economic system, apart from their ain borders. Not even the ‘nuclear option’ of nationalization precludes this: experience of earlier UK nationalizations indicates an symbolic, instead than a functional alteration, in which executive assignments and scheme tended to stop up in the custodies of those with relevant industry experience. In the instance of the Bankss, it is by no agencies clear exactly what seting bing banking executives in charge of a nationalised bank would accomplish.
